This project comprises a nutrient dispenser designed for seamless integration into irrigation systems in grow operations, optimizing water and nutrient distribution to plants. The 3D model was developed with a focus on efficiency and durability, featuring four spray nozzles that ensure 360-degree coverage, guaranteeing uniform water distribution compared to conventional irrigation systems.

Key Features:

  • Four spray nozzles: Provide homogeneous spraying in all directions, maximizing nutrient absorption by plants.
  • ABS material: The parts are printed in ABS, a material offering high mechanical strength, durability, and resistance to UV rays and weathering (IF), ensuring a longer lifespan even in exposed environments.
  • Modular design: Facilitates installation and integration with existing irrigation systems.
  • Efficiency and economy: Reduces water and nutrient waste, promoting more sustainable cultivation.

Advantages Over Other Systems:

  • 360-degree coverage: Ensures all plants receive the same amount of water and nutrients.
  • Strength and durability: The use of ABS ensures the dispenser withstands adverse conditions, such as sun exposure and humidity.
  • Customization: The 3D model allows for adjustments and adaptations to suit the specific needs of the grow operation.

This nutrient dispenser is ideal for growers seeking an efficient, durable, and easily maintained irrigation system, contributing to more productive and sustainable cultivation.
